Who is this residency for?
This residency is for artists who crave time to slow down, reconnect with themselves, and create from a place of rest and inspiration and are open the creative exchange we offer.What’s included in the residency?
Six nights of accommodation at Holistika, two nourishing meals per day, daily yoga sessions, a traditional temazcal ceremony, and uninterrupted time and space to create. You'll also become part of Holistika’s first-ever limited edition print collection.Do artists receive income from the prints?
This is an exchange-based opportunity. Artists will not receive direct income from print sales. Instead, we offer a fully covered experience valued at over $1,800 USD in exchange for participation in the print collection. This includes visibility through our physical and digital platforms, and the potential for future paid collaborations.What kind of work are you looking for?
We welcome all visual art mediums that can be adapted into high-quality prints. The most important thing is that the work reflects your personal experience at Holistika and is created with intention and authenticity.What’s the deadline to apply?
Applications are reviewed on a rolling basis. We recommend applying early to be considered for upcoming residencies.Is travel covered?
No, travel expenses are not included. Artists are responsible for arranging and covering their own transportation to and from Holistika Tulum.Can I bring a partner or friend?
Yes, you may bring a partner or friend. Accommodation is included, but meals and activities (such as yoga and ceremonies) are not. Exceptions can be made for artist couples or artist friends applying together — approval required in advance.What are the rights and terms for the artwork?
Artists retain full authorship rights. By participating, you authorize Holistika and Tulum Art Club to reproduce the artwork as part of the limited edition print collection. The original piece will remain at Holistika as part of the permanent collection and for future exhibition purposes, once the collection is complete.What size should the artwork be?
We are looking for original works in small to medium formats that can be professionally scanned and reproduced. Ideal formats include A4, A3, or similar sizes. All mediums welcome as long as they can be translated into a high-quality digital print.Will I need to sign any documents upon arrival?
Yes. Artists will be required to sign a liability waiver and media release form upon arrival. We strongly recommend having personal travel insurance for the duration of your stay.Can I sell my original work?
While the original artwork created during the residency will remain with Holistika for the collection, artists may create additional works during their stay which they are free to sell, gift, or keep.
